With more and more Hong Kong families employing worker sisters to help with housework, how to set up a practical and comfortable worker’s room in the limited home space has become a common problem for many families. The design of the worker’s bed and room door provides an efficient solution. Here are some useful tips for creating a caring worker’s room, so that you can prepare the ideal private space before the worker sister arrives.
Workers’ rooms are usually small in size, so the selection of multifunctional workers’ beds is a must. Under the bed storage space can store the worker’s sister’s personal belongings, keep the room clean, but also make full use of limited space. Ladder design is more practical, not only easy to get on and off the bed, but also can be used as an additional storage shelf.
The door design is another highlight of the workers’ room. Compared with the traditional door, the door can save the space when opening the door, so that the room is more flexible. The wood grain door is not only practical, but also can enhance the overall beauty of the room, and naturally integrate with other furniture in the home to create a simple and warm atmosphere.
When designing the worker’s room, the private space needs of the worker’s sister should be taken into account. Equipped with a simple wardrobe or locker, used to store the worker’s sister’s daily necessities and clothes, to keep the space clean and orderly. The design of the door with the screen at the bedside can effectively enhance the sense of privacy and make the worker’s sister live more comfortable.
Wood grain style furniture is particularly suitable for workers’ room design, both durable and easy to clean. The combination of wood grain door and worker bed makes the room look more tidy and orderly, while bringing a natural sense of warmth, so that the worker sister can also feel the warmth of home.
In the limited space, it is particularly important to pay attention to ergonomic design.
